The 4 Manchester United Players Who Will "Happily Leave" Old Trafford This Summer

These four players could be heading out of the door at United this summer.

Cain Smith

Cain Smith

Manchester United could continue their clear-out of players under Erik ten Hag this summer, with four players who are happy to leave the club.

That's according to Chris Wheeler of the Daily Mail, who has reported that Dean Henderson, Eric Bailly, Phil Jones and Anthony Martial are all happy to leave Old Trafford this window.

The four of them are players who have fell out of favour in recent years at United, and their departures could end up giving the club a chance to strengthen areas of the squad that Ten Hag needs.

Henderson is one that is most likely to exit the club next season, however that's looking like it will only be on a season-long loan instead of a permanent move.

Promoted club Nottingham Forest are interested in his services following the news that their current goalkeeper, Brice Samba, is likely to leave the club this summer.

Though it was originally unclear whether Forest were pushing to include an option, or obligation, to buy the player following the loan spell, Laurie Whitwell has since reported that these were never part of discussions for the goalkeeper, and that it'll be a straight loan.

Anthony Martial is the next player, Whitwell also added in his report that he is one at the club who might be able to command a more significant fee, however United are not factoring in the expectation of huge sales.

The Frenchman's value did not increase after his loan spell in Spain with Sevilla, as he struggled with injuries and scored just one goal for the La Liga side.

It would not be too surprising to see Martial stay at United for one more year if the club are unable to purchase another striker to share the workload with Cristiano Ronaldo.

But, if he does leave, the Reds should expect to get at least £20 million from the 26-year-old, but interest is currently unknown for the forward.

Phil Jones and Eric Bailly are cut from the same cloth. Both can be very useful defenders when fit, but that when has been too scarce in years gone by.

The Englishman was close to a move away in January last season, but that dematerialised. Bailly is one who seems very unhappy with his lack of playing time at Old Trafford.

If United are able to move either of these defenders on, it would likely be for a small fee as they bring high wages and doubts about their long term fitness levels.

One other player that Ten Hag could look to move on is right-back Aaron Wan-Bissaka.

The player is one that the club will listen to offers for, according to Wheeler, just three years after he signed from Crystal Palace for a fee close to £50m.

It is unlikely that United will even yield half of that if a sale goes through, with the defender stalled in his development since moving to Old Trafford.

These potential sales could allow United to spend money for a central defender, right-back and a winger, as per Wheeler.

Current priorities lie with the ongoing saga of Frenkie de Jong, who is Ten Hag's primary target this window.
